“This role that you are applying for, will be working for KINTO-UK Ltd which is a Mobility Brand owned by the Toyota Group, offices located in Portsmouth. KINTO-UK share their HR function with Toyota Financial Services (TFS) in the UK, however the job being advertised will not be working directly for Toyota Financial Services”WHAT WE DOKINTO UK Ltd has been providing flexible fleet management solutions to Corporate, Government and Non-profit sector clients throughout the UK for more than 50 years and has grown to become one of the UK’s leading fleet management companies.PURPOSE OF THE ROLEResponsible for building and maintaining effective client relationships and delivering the lead in customer experience. Effective communication with internal teams is essential in exceeding our client expectations and customer satisfaction measured through our net promoter and customer satisfaction scores.To pro-actively monitor and manage all vehicles off road (VOR) as well as having close regular dialogue with garages so that each vehicle is repaired and reunited with its driver as quickly as possible.To ensure that all key stages in the repair cycle are proactively managed, from the moment the vehicle is booked in, through to work completion and vehicle return, while remaining in close contact with our technical or accident teams to quickly resolve any potential hold-ups. JOB ROLE A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
  • Provide a point of contact for a range of customer queries via telephone and email
  • Pro-actively monitor and manage Downtime on KINTO Fleet vehicles during service, maintenance and repair work.
  • Liaise with internal departments and external partners to resolve customer queries in an effective and efficient manner
  • Ensuring compliance and security procedures are adhered to.
  • Adhere to client SLA’s and KPI’s
